import { filterStatuses } from '../WhatsAppTrigger.node';
describe('filterStatuses', () => {
const mockEvents = [
{ statuses: [{ status: 'deleted' }] },
{ statuses: [{ status: 'delivered' }] },
{ statuses: [{ status: 'failed' }] },
{ statuses: [{ status: 'read' }] },
{ statuses: [{ status: 'sent' }] },
];
test('returns events with no statuses when allowedStatuses is empty', () => {
expect(filterStatuses(mockEvents, [])).toEqual([]);
});
test("returns all events when 'all' is in allowedStatuses", () => {
expect(filterStatuses(mockEvents, ['all'])).toEqual(mockEvents);
});
test('filters events correctly when specific statuses are provided', () => {
expect(filterStatuses(mockEvents, ['deleted', 'read'])).toEqual([
{ statuses: [{ status: 'deleted' }] },
{ statuses: [{ status: 'read' }] },
]);
});
test('returns only event with matching status', () => {
expect(filterStatuses(mockEvents, ['failed'])).toEqual([{ statuses: [{ status: 'failed' }] }]);
});
test('returns unchanged event when allowedStatuses is undefined', () => {
expect(filterStatuses(mockEvents, undefined)).toEqual(mockEvents);
});
});
